1 Pie (Mule)
Country: India - British (Bombay)
(India)
Denomination: 1 Pie
(1/192)
Year: 1833
Material: Copper
Weight: 2.16 g
Shape: Round
Diameter:
Type: Common coin
Catalog list: india british bombayindia
Description:
Obverse
Coat of arms of the East India Company
On the ribbon is the legend: Auspicio Regis Et Senatus Anglia, date below, value (Pie) above - all within a plain raised rim.
Reverse
Coat of arms of the East India Company
Balanced scales, value above(PIE)
Legend in Persian between the pans: Adil
AH date (1246) below - all within a plain raised rim.
